Sažetak
We extend the recently introduced notion of averaged controllability for parameter dependent systems. The goal is to design a control independent of the parameter that steers the averaged of the system to some prescribed value in time $T>0$ but also keeps the averaged at this prescribed value for all times $t>T$. This new notion we address as \textsl{; ; ; long-time averaged controllability}; ; ; . We consider finite dimensional systems and provide a necessary and sufficient condition for this property to hold. Once the condition is satisfied, one can apply a feedback control that keeps the average fixed during a given time period. We also address the $L^2$-norm optimality of such controls. Relations between the introduced and previously existing different control notions of parameter dependent systems are discussed, accompanied by numerical examples.
